The average train between Nuremberg and Hilden takes 4h 23m and the fastest train takes 3h 50m. There is a train service every few hours from Nuremberg to Hilden.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run hourly between Nuremberg and Hilden. The earliest departure is at 5:28 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Nuremberg is at 7:32 PM which arrives into Hilden at 1:38 AM. All services require a transfer, and take on average 4h 23m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Nuremberg to Hilden. However, there are services departing from Nuremberg station and arriving at Hilden station via Duesseldorf Hbf.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 23m.

The distance between Nuremberg and Hilden is 350.7 km. The road distance is 494 km.
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C) operates a train from Nuernberg Hbf to Duesseldorf Hbf hourly. Tickets cost €90–290 and the journey takes 5h.
